In July 2011 the Starr Family reunited in Saint Simons Island for the first reunion since 1987. Here is a picture from that time. It was held at Camp MaryWood in Black Rock, NC, a camp owned by a family friend, Spencer Boyd. I weighed 165 pounds and was running 25 miles per week. Things have really changed since then.
David and Peter